#338fed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#338fed is composed of 20% red, 56.1%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.5% cyan, 39.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 210.3 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 56.5%. #338fed color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ffff with #001fdb.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#338fed
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01070c is the darkest color, while #f9f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#338fed
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#889098 is the less saturated color, while #228ffe is the most saturated one.
